    Update only means you need to have your drivers already installed, usually the ones that came with your motherboard / from your OEM mobo's website, and then you run the update. That cannot be used to cleanly install new drivers.

    EDIT: I just found where he said it more eloquently:

    MoKiChU said:
    Hi,

    Update Only mean that, unlike the UAD - ASUS drivers packages that I currently offer, these drivers packages cannot be used to do a clean install because the Third Party Extension/SoftwareComponent Drivers (if there are any for your equipment) and especially the Realtek Extension Driver dedicated to your type of equipment are not contained in it (since Realtek Extension Driver is the driver that gives the order of installation of the Realtek SoftwareComponent Drivers that you need, if it is not present, Realtek SoftwareComponent Drivers will not install).

    So, as I indicated in the Update Process, you need to install your Realtek Audio Drivers (UAD) from your motherboard support page before using these Update Only drivers packages.

    Note : You can update your drivers with future full drivers packages from MSI after using my Update Only drivers packages without any issue.
